FENSA Approved

It can be difficult to pick the right double-glazing service. You have to consider not only the style you want and price range and also whether they're FENSA approved. This is a government scheme that guarantees their work is compliant. It helps homeowners have new windows approved by homeowners.

FENSA stands for Fenestration Self-Assessment Scheme and was created in April 2002 to address the changes in building regulations for replacement windows, doors, and roof lights. Six bodies supervise and allow members with the ability to self-certify. Choose an FENSA certified installer to ensure that your installation will meet local building regulations, and will be registered at your council.

A FENSA-approved installer will provide a five - to ten-year guarantee and insurance-backed warranty for their products. This is helpful in the event that you decide to sell your home. It's an excellent idea to ask for a copy of their FENSA certificate as proof that the installation is up to the standard.

It is much easier to get replacement windows approved by the local authority if you work with a FENSA double glazing installer. It would be a lot more expensive to do this on your own and you could face fines for not following the laws.

If you're not yet a homeowner, working with an approved FENSA installer can save time and money. This is because it's easier to arrange inspections and then certify your installation with a FENSA-registered installer than it is to do it yourself. If you do not employ an FENSA registered fitter, you'll need to pay for your installation to be registered with your local council. You may be required to purchase an indemnity insurance policy.

Double glazing consists of two panes which are hermetically sealed, and separated by half an inch, to create an insulation gap. The gap is filled with gas or vacuum to seal the windows and reduce heat loss. The gaps are also designed to allow sunlight and light to pass through the windows while blocking harmful UV rays which can harm wooden floors and furniture.

Double glazing can cut down on your heating bills as well as increase your home's energy efficiency. This is due to the fact that it takes less time to start your central heating. It can also protect you from cold spots and condensation, and also reduce the loss of heat through walls.

Double-glazed windows are much harder to break than single panes of glass and their design makes it difficult for anyone to force them open from the outside. They can be fitted with locks to increase the security of your home. If you live near an area of high traffic or a flight path or have noisy neighbors double glazing can help stop sound from outside from disturbing your home.
